Scope

The project aims to prove and promote the advantages of quality labels and trustmarks for various audiences,
that include labelling authorities, content providers, different domain experts, awareness organization or groups and individual users.
It proposes and implements a complete platform that supports the entities involved in every step of the content label's lifecycle:
  • Tools for facilitating the label creation process by labelling authorities and domain experts.
  • Tools available to communities and end users that allow them to create content labels and share them with their peers.
  • Tools available to the general public that permit the access at labelling information in a human-friendly way

The tools provided by the QUATRO Plus platform are using state-of-the-art web technologies and are conformant with web technology standards and W3C recommendations.

The project consortium is comprised by partners with significant expertise in the different aspects of the platform such as quality labelling, web programming, semantic web technologies, social networking methodologies and human-computer interaction. Furthermore, many members of the consortium had an active and decisive role in the definition of the POWDER Protocol, a W3C Recommendation for publishing description resources.
